one step closer to cracking it :)
The SSL error i was getting was that the certificate is for https://www.worldcomunitygrid.com whil actually the client encountered: https://secure.worldcommunitygrid.org. Changing the project URL to the secure-url allowed me to attach boinc to the project. \0/ Next issue is that the scheduler is not working yet. 12/21/2010 11:53:31 AM [http_debug] [ID#1] Info: Unknown SSL protocol error in connection to grid.worldcommunitygrid.org:443 12/21/2010 11:53:31 AM [http_debug] [ID#1] Info: Expire cleared 12/21/2010 11:53:31 AM [http_debug] [ID#1] Info: Closing connection #1 12/21/2010 11:53:31 AM [http_debug] HTTP error: SSL connect error Any qlue anyone, or a alternative URL i can use ?
